Drivers Seat Position Sensor Operation Check

Driver's Seat Position Sensor Operation Check

('06-07 Models)

Check the driver's seat position after any of these actions.
- Driver's seat position sensor replacement
- Cover plate (front side of driver's seat slide rail) replacement.

1. Make sure the ignition switch is OFF (0).




2. Connect the HDS to the DLC (A).
3. Turn the ignition switch ON (II).
4. Make sure the HDS communicates with the vehicle and the SRS unit. If it dose not, troubleshooting the DLC circuit.
5. From the HDS Main Menu, select SRS then SRS then Data List, then SPS.
6. Move the driver's seat all the way forward.




7. Using a piece of tape (A), mark a line on the seat's outer cover (B), where the front riser cover meets the seat riser (C). The SPS should read "NEAR."

NOTE: It takes a few seconds for the HDS to display changes, so wait about 5 seconds between each move.

8. Move the seat back in small increments (about 0.2 in. 5 mm) until the SPS reads "NOT NEAR." The seat should be approximately 1 in. (25 mm) from the front.

If the SPS data does not work as described above, check the driver's seat position sensor or the cover plate for damage, and replace parts as needed.

9. Turn the ignition switch OFF, and disconnect the HDS from the DLC.
